What Is A Use Variance?
Use variance. In addition to other criteria, the applicant must demonstrate that there are special reasons to deviate from the zoning ordinance. For example, a marina use might be found suited for waterfront property in a residential zone. Likewise, a private hospital for the emotionally disturbed might be found suited for property in a residential zone.
